
Я установил ConEmu на машину с Windows 10 64bit. Несколько часов все работало нормально. Но сегодня при попытке запустить простую оболочку cmd.exe я получаю два сообщения об ошибках.
- в диалоговом окне написано, что
16-битное приложение не поддерживается. Невозможно запустить или выполнить программу "\??\C:\Users[MyUserName]\cmd.exe", так как она несовместима с 64-битной версией Windows. Пожалуйста, свяжитесь с редактором программного обеспечения, чтобы ... бла-бла-бла.
В терминале ConEmu отображается следующее:
Невозможно создать процесс, ErrCode=0x000000D8,
Описание: Эта версия %1 несовместима с текущей версией Windows. Проверьте в информационной системе вашего координатора, затем свяжитесь с редактором программного обеспечения.
Текущий каталог: C:\Users[MyUserName]
Команда для выполнения: "C:\Users[MyUserName]\cmd.exe" /k "C:\Program Files\ConEmu\ConEmu\CmdInit.cmd"
Нажмите Enter или Esc, чтобы закрыть консоль, или подождите...
Что работает:
- cmd.exe работает нормально, если запущен автономно ([Win]+[R])
- Другие оболочки, команды или приложения внутри ConEmu работают нормально (PowerShell, PuTTy, CygWindows, notepad++ и т. д.).
- Я также могу без проблем запустить cmd.exe из других оболочек (Powershell и CygWindows) внутри ConEmu.
Я попробовал удалить его полностью, очистив каталог, включая файлы настроек clink addon и xml в %APPDATA%
. Все равно та же проблема.
Я не эксперт по Windows. Есть ли у вас какие-либо идеи, откуда это может взяться?
решение1
Переустановить ConEmu
- Очистите реестр (загрузите утилиту Microsoft Fix it и очистите реестр)
- Удалить из панели управления
- Затем установите